1
0
mirror of https://git.FreeBSD.org/ports.git synced 2024-11-27 00:57:50 +00:00

Remove expired port

2014-10-05 www/moodle25: Upstream support ended
This commit is contained in:
Antoine Brodin 2014-10-05 21:59:40 +00:00
parent 1a62061de6
commit 13e6ad4962
Notes: svn2git 2021-03-31 03:12:20 +00:00
svn path=/head/; revision=370132
6 changed files with 1 additions and 157 deletions

1
MOVED
View File

@ -7157,3 +7157,4 @@ deskutils/gnome-main-menu||2014-10-03|Removed, because x11-toolkits/eel was remo
editors/mlview||2014-10-03|Removed, because x11-toolkits/eel was removed
textproc/gnome-translate||2014-10-03|Removed, because x11-toolkits/eel was removed
x11/avant-window-navigator-gnome||2014-10-03|Removed doesn't build with update gnome-desktop
www/moodle25||2014-10-05|Has expired: Upstream support ended

View File

@ -514,7 +514,6 @@
SUBDIR += monast
SUBDIR += mongoose
SUBDIR += mongrel2
SUBDIR += moodle25
SUBDIR += moodle26
SUBDIR += moodle27
SUBDIR += mozplugger

View File

@ -1,86 +0,0 @@
# Created by: Javier Martin Rueda <jmrueda@diatel.upm.es>
# $FreeBSD$
PORTNAME= moodle
PORTVERSION= 2.5.6
CATEGORIES= www
MASTER_SITES= SF/moodle/Moodle/stable25/
EXTRACT_SUFX= .tgz
MAINTAINER= wen@FreeBSD.org
COMMENT= Course management system based on social constructionism
LICENSE= GPLv3
DEPRECATED= Upstream support ended
EXPIRATION_DATE=2014-10-05
BUILD_DEPENDS= ${PHPBASE}/lib/php/${PHP_EXT_DIR}/intl.so:${PORTSDIR}/devel/pecl-intl
RUN_DEPENDS= ${PHPBASE}/lib/php/${PHP_EXT_DIR}/intl.so:${PORTSDIR}/devel/pecl-intl
CONFLICTS= moodle-1.*.* moodle24-2.4.* moodle26-2.6.[0-9]* moodle27-2.7
PKGNAMESUFFIX= ${PKGORIGIN:T:S/moodle//}
USE_PHP= session gd pcre mbstring iconv tokenizer curl xml xmlrpc ctype \
soap openssl simplexml spl dom json zip zlib hash
WRKSRC= ${WRKDIR}/moodle
OPTIONS_DEFINE= MYSQL PGSQL MSSQL LDAP MIMETEX
OPTIONS_DEFAULT=MYSQL
MSSQL_DESC= MS SQL Server support
MIMETEX_DESC= mimeTeX filter functionality support
.include <bsd.port.options.mk>
.if ${PORT_OPTIONS:MMYSQL}
USE_PHP+= mysqli
.endif
.if ${PORT_OPTIONS:MPGSQL}
USE_PHP+= pgsql
.endif
.if ${PORT_OPTIONS:MMSSQL}
USE_PHP+= mssql
.endif
.if ${PORT_OPTIONS:MLDAP}
USE_PHP+= ldap
.endif
.if ${PORT_OPTIONS:MMIMETEX}
RUN_DEPENDS+= ${LOCALBASE}/www/mimetex/cgi-bin/mimetex.cgi:${PORTSDIR}/www/mimetex
.endif
NO_BUILD= yes
PLIST= ${WRKDIR}/plist
SUB_FILES= pkg-message
SUB_LIST= MOODLEDIR=${MOODLEDIR} \
MOODLEDATADIR=${MOODLEDATADIR}
MOODLEDIR?= www/moodle
MOODLEDATADIR?= moodledata
pre-install:
@${ECHO_CMD} "@owner ${WWWOWN}" >> ${PLIST}
@${ECHO_CMD} "@group ${WWWGRP}" >> ${PLIST}
@${ECHO_CMD} "@mode 755" >> ${PLIST}
@${FIND} -s -d ${WRKSRC} -type f | ${SED} "s?${WRKSRC}?${MOODLEDIR}?g" >>${PLIST}
@${FIND} -s -d ${WRKSRC} -type d | ${SED} "s?${WRKSRC}?@dirrm ${MOODLEDIR}?g" >> ${PLIST}
@${ECHO} @dirrm ${MOODLEDATADIR} >> ${PLIST}
@${ECHO_CMD} "@mode" >> ${PLIST}
@${ECHO_CMD} "@group" >> ${PLIST}
@${ECHO_CMD} "@owner" >> ${PLIST}
do-install:
@cd ${WRKSRC} && ${COPYTREE_SHARE} . ${STAGEDIR}${PREFIX}/${MOODLEDIR}
@${INSTALL} -d ${STAGEDIR}${PREFIX}/${MOODLEDATADIR}
.if ${PORT_OPTIONS:MMIMETEX}
${LN} -sf ${PREFIX}/www/mimetex/cgi-bin/mimetex.cgi \
${STAGEDIR}${PREFIX}/${MOODLEDIR}/filter/tex/mimetex.freebsd
.endif
post-install:
@${CAT} ${PKGMESSAGE}
.include <bsd.port.mk>

View File

@ -1,2 +0,0 @@
SHA256 (moodle-2.5.6.tgz) = edde31a80af31d8d282a0f2e18c8e1e4a853e5585d6b9569de2a7f4d2cba7faf
SIZE (moodle-2.5.6.tgz) = 32493195

View File

@ -1,61 +0,0 @@
POST-INSTALL CONFIGURATION FOR MOODLE
=====================================
1) Create a user and a database for Moodle to store all
its tables in (or choose an existing database).
It doesn't matter what the database or user names are,
as this will be configured in a later step.
NOTE: this package assumes that either the phpX-pgsql,
phpX-mysql, or phpX-mssql packages are installed.
2) Add the following to your Apache configuration, and
restart the server:
### Add the AcceptPathInfo directive only for Apache 2.0.30 or later.
Alias /moodle %%PREFIX%%/%%MOODLEDIR%%/
AcceptPathInfo On
<Directory %%PREFIX%%/%%MOODLEDIR%%>
AllowOverride None
Order Allow,Deny
Allow from all
</Directory>
<Directory %%PREFIX%%/%%MOODLEDATADIR%%>
AllowOverride None
Order Allow,Deny
Deny from all
</Directory>
3) Visit your Moodle site with a browser (i.e.,
http://your.server.com/moodle/), and you should
be taken to the install.php script, which will lead
you through creating a config.php file and then
setting up Moodle, creating an admin account, etc.
At one step, you will get a message saying that the
installer script was not able to automatically create
the config.php file. Just download it and copy it to
%%PREFIX%%/%%MOODLEDIR%%/config.php. Beware that it
will contain the database password in cleartext, so
set up whatever file permissions you deem more adequate.
For instance, user=root, group=www, mask=640.
4) Set up a cron task to invoke the file admin/cron.php
every five minutes or so. For instance:
*/5 * * * * fetch http://your.server.com/moodle/admin/cron.php
For more information, see the INSTALL DOCUMENTATION:
http://docs.moodle.org/en/Installing_Moodle
It may be worth reading the installation docs even if Moodle seems
to be working at first, to ensure your PHP settings and database
configuration will allow Moodle to operate properly.
If you are upgrading from an earlier version of Moodle, check out
possible additional steps at:
http://docs.moodle.org/en/Upgrading
http://docs.moodle.org/en/Upgrading_to_Moodle_2.0
If you have real trouble, please visit the Moodle course
"Using Moodle" on moodle.org.

View File

@ -1,7 +0,0 @@
Moodle is a course management system (CMS) - a free, Open Source software
package designed using sound pedagogical principles, to help educators
create effective online learning communities. You can use it on any
computer you have handy (including webhosts), yet it can scale from a
single-teacher site to a 40,000-student University.
WWW: http://www.moodle.org/